Kamloops, located in the heart of British Columbia, is renowned for its world-class stillwater fly fishing. Nestled among picturesque mountains and rolling hills, the region boasts over 100 lakes, each teeming with the robust Kamloops trout, a species celebrated for its acrobatic prowess and fighting spirit.

Why Kamloops?

Kamloops is synonymous with stillwater fly fishing for several compelling reasons. The abundance of nutrient-rich lakes creates ideal conditions for trout growth. These lakes, fed by pristine mountain streams, offer a diverse range of habitats, from shallow weed beds to deep, cool waters, providing anglers with varied fishing experiences throughout the season.

The Kamloops Trout

The star of the show is the Kamloops trout, a strain of rainbow trout that thrives in these still waters. Known for their vigorous health and dynamic behavior, Kamloops trout can grow to impressive sizes, often exceeding five pounds. Their reputation for fierce battles on the line makes them a coveted catch among fly fishing enthusiasts.

Techniques and Tips

Effective stillwater fly fishing in Kamloops involves understanding the trout’s feeding patterns and adapting techniques accordingly. During spring and fall, when the water is cooler and the trout are more active, most of the lakes are small car topper style launches so smaller punts and float tubes are a great option for the area. However there are plenty of lakes to access with trailer boats as well.

Matching the hatch is crucial; anglers should be equipped with a variety of flies to mimic the local insect life. Chironomids, leeches, and damsel fly nymphs are particularly effective in these waters. Patience and observation are key—watching for rising fish or insect activity can provide valuable clues on where to cast.

A Sustainable Pursuit

Kamloops fly fishing is not only about the thrill of the catch but also about preserving this natural paradise. Anglers are encouraged to practice catch and release, ensuring that the trout population remains healthy and sustainable. Local guides and outfitters play a significant role in promoting responsible fishing practices, educating visitors on the importance of conservation.
